java.lang.Object
tech.deplant.java4ever.binding.Client
Client
Contains methods of "client" module of EVER-SDK API
Provides information about library.
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ic final record
static interface
static final record
static final record
static final record
static final record
static final record
static enum
static final record
Crypto config.static final record
static enum
Network protocol used to perform GraphQL queries.static final record
static final record
static final record
static final record
static final record
static final record
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ic Client.ResultOfBuildInfo
buildInfo
(EverSdkContext ctx) Returns detailed information about this build.static Client.ClientConfig
config
(EverSdkContext ctx) Returns Core Library API referenceReturns Core Library API referencestatic void
resolveAppRequest
(EverSdkContext ctx, Long appRequestId, Client.AppRequestResult result) Resolves application request processing resultstatic Client.ResultOfVersion
version
(EverSdkContext ctx) Returns Core Library version
-
Constructor Details
-
Client
public Client()
-
-
Method Details
-
getApiReference
public static Client.ResultOfGetApiReference getApiReference(EverSdkContext ctx) throws EverSdkException Returns Core Library API reference- Throws:
EverSdkException
-
version
Returns Core Library version- Throws:
EverSdkException
-
config
Returns Core Library API reference- Throws:
EverSdkException
-
buildInfo
Returns detailed information about this build.- Throws:
EverSdkException
-
resolveAppRequest
public static void resolveAppRequest(EverSdkContext ctx, Long appRequestId, Client.AppRequestResult result) throws EverSdkException Resolves application request processing result- Parameters:
appRequestId
- Request ID received from SDKresult
- Result of request processing- Throws:
EverSdkException
-